WebSep 15, 2024 · Peel, core and cut apples into small slices. In a small saucepan, bring water, sugar, cinnamon and red food coloring (optional) to a boil over high heat. Once boiling, reduce heat to a simmer for 5 minutes. Add apple slices, bring sauce back up to a boil and continue to cook for 5 to 8 minutes or until apples are cooked and tender. Put in a pot full of water. Boil it for several minutes until the flesh become … cena listku na vlakWebDrain apples, add to hot syrup and cook 5 minutes. Fill half-pint or pint jars (preferably wide-mouth) with apple rings and hot syrup, leaving ½ inch head space. Adjust lids and process 10 minutes in a boiling water canner. At 1,001-6,000 ft altitude, process for 15 minutes; above 6,000 ft, process 20 minutes. cena lpg hrvatska
